AAR Corp Says On Sept 19, Russian Appellate Court Affirmed Russian Trial Court's Judgment Against Co On One Of Four Engines Co Bought From VIM-AVIA; Awarded Judgment Against Company In Total Amount Of $13M
Portfolio Pulse from Benzinga Newsdesk
AAR Corp has been ordered by a Russian Appellate Court to pay $13M in a judgment related to four engines it bought from VIM-AVIA Airlines. The court upheld a previous judgment against AAR Corp for one engine and reversed the dismissal of claims related to the remaining three engines. AAR Corp disputes the judgment and may seek further appellate review. The company has recognized a charge of $11.2M for the judgment against the remaining three engines in Q1 2024. AAR Corp believes the judgment is a result of a hostile business and legal environment for foreign companies in Russia.
